      Summary: We establish the existence and uniqueness of finite free resolutions -- and their attendant Betti numbers -- for graded commuting \(d\)-tuples of Hilbert space operators. Our approach is based on the notion of free cover of a (perhaps noncommutative) row contraction. Free covers provide a flexible replacement for minimal dilations that is better suited for higher-dimensional operator theory. For example, every graded \(d\)-contraction that is finitely multi-cyclic has a unique free cover of finite type -- whose kernel is a Hilbert module inheriting the same properties. This contrasts sharply with what can be achieved by way of dilation theory.
